An automatic tray separating device for material tray transmission
By installing an automatic tray separating device on the material conveyor belt, the automatic separation of material trays is achieved by using the tray separating device's fixed support frame, tray separating seesaw, and drive components. This solves the problem of material trays colliding on the conveyor belt and improves feeding efficiency and stability.

[0003] Currently, in the production process of smart bracelets and smartwatches, due to the large number of functional components, various functional accessories need to be assembled step by step according to the production process. Existing smart bracelets and smartwatches generally use material trays and conveyor belts for transportation during processing. First, the raw materials for the smart bracelet or smartwatch are placed in the material tray, then the material tray is placed at the loading point. A robotic arm then picks up the material tray from the loading point and moves it onto the conveyor belt, which then moves the material tray for transport. However, in existing conveyor belts, because the material trays are not fixed in place, the trays may shift during conveyor belt movement. This can cause some trays to collide, potentially damaging the trays or the materials inside. The contacting trays can also affect the automated feeding and production of smart bracelets and smartwatches. Utility Model Content

[0017] like Figure 1 As shown, this utility model provides an automatic tray separating device for material tray transmission, which is installed on the support of the material conveyor belt. It includes a tray separating device fixed support frame 1, a tray separating seesaw 2, and a drive assembly 3. The tray separating device fixed support frame 1 is set at the bottom of the material conveyor belt and fixedly connected to the support of the material conveyor belt. The tray separating seesaw 2 is V-shaped with an opening angle greater than 120°. The bottom of the V-shaped tray separating seesaw 2 is movably connected to the tray separating device fixed support frame 1. The drive assembly 3 is fixedly set on the tray separating device fixed support frame 1 and adapted to the tray separating seesaw 2. The two ends of the tray separating seesaw 2 are provided with tray separating baffles 21. The drive assembly 3 is drivenly connected to the bottom of the tray separating seesaw 2 near the feed inlet. The tray separating baffle 21 near the feed inlet of the tray separating seesaw 2 is provided with a trigger sensing button, which is fed back to the drive assembly 3. In this embodiment, when the trigger sensing button is triggered by the material tray, the drive component can drive the tray divider baffle at that location to pull down and allow the material tray to pass through. At the same time, the tray divider baffle at the other end is lifted up to block the material tray behind from passing through. After the material tray has completely passed through, the drive component lifts up the tray divider baffle with the trigger sensing button again, while the tray divider baffle at the other end lowers to allow the material tray behind to move forward, until the trigger sensing button is triggered again.
[0018] like Figure 1 As shown, the two ends of the fixed support frame 1 of the tray-separating device are fixedly connected to the support of the material conveyor belt by bolts. A seesaw rotation fulcrum is provided in the middle of the upper surface of the fixed support frame 1. The "V"-shaped bottom of the tray-separating seesaw 2 is movably connected to the seesaw rotation fulcrum. The distance between the tray-separating baffles 21 at both ends of the tray-separating seesaw 2 is greater than the width of the material tray. The driving component is a driving cylinder, which is fixedly mounted on the fixed support frame of the tray-separating device. The driving shaft of the driving cylinder is driven and connected to the bottom of the tray-separating seesaw near the feed inlet. In this embodiment, the driving cylinder and the tray-separating seesaw can automatically separate the material trays before they enter the production process, avoiding damage caused by material tray collisions and the impact on automated feeding production, thus improving the feeding efficiency and stability of the material trays.
